Asma Khan: 鈥楾he environment in kitchens is unacceptable鈥�
Asma Khan is one of the 100 most influential people of 2024, according to Time magazine. She鈥檚 also one of the UK鈥檚 most prominent female chefs and founder of the London restaurant, Darjeeling Express.
Joining Anita Rani in the Woman鈥檚 Hour studio, Asma discussed why she鈥檚 calling for more female chefs to call out misogynistic, aggressive behaviour that she thinks seems to be acceptable in professional kitchens, and why she wants male chefs to help.
Asma also spoke about her all-female kitchen of mostly South Asian immigrants over the age of 50, most of whom had no formal training.
